Drug treatment facilities for adults supply a mature rehabilitation environment where adult clients in Homerville can work on recovery. Adult rehabs usually specialize in the rehabilitation of clients that are 25 years of age and greater, a group that requires comprehensive treatment so they can return to their normal lives as soon as possible but with the certainty that they can stay clean and sober. Typically, adult clients have obligations, commitments, families, etc. that they have to get back to but that have also been impacted by their substance abuse. Some of the rehabilitation and healing process will involve repairing all areas of their lives that have been affected. So many adult rehab programs incorporate couple/marriage and family counseling into their treatment plans.

Drug treatment facilities for adults are either going to offer inpatient or outpatient treatment. Outpatient treatment generally involves individual and group support meetings a few times per week. There are also full-time "Partial Day Treatment" adult programs which can be attended daily. In an inpatient program adults will either be at the facility for 30 or 90 days, depending on how long of a commitment they are willing to make and what they can afford.
